Tirar Título Online? The Shortcut Most People Miss
Tirar título online in Brazil means obtaining or updating your voter ID card, known as the Título de Eleitor, directly through the official TSE website without visiting an electoral office. This fully digital process via the TítuloNet system or Autoatendimento Eleitoral allows first-time registrations, transfers, and updates in under 15 minutes, serving over 4.2 million users since its 2021 expansion.

Step-by-Step Guide to Tirar Título Online
Accessing the service starts at the TSE portal, where users select their need-new title, transfer, or revision-and input basic data for instant protocol generation. Over 92% of requests in Q1 2026 were approved within 24 hours, per TSE analytics.
- Visit TSE Autoatendimento Eleitoral at tse.jus.br and click "Tire seu Título de Eleitor."
- Enter CPF, full name, mother's name, and birth date; select "Não tenho título" if first-time.
- Upload scanned ID (RG), proof of residence, and selfie for biometric prep.
- Review details, submit, and note the protocol number for tracking.
- Download e-Título app post-approval for digital use on Android/iOS.

Eligibility and Key Requirements
Brazilians aged 15+ qualify, but voting is obligatory only from 18; illiterates and elders over 70 are exempt. Required docs include RG/CPF and residence proof, with 96% upload success rate in 2025 trials.
- Age 15-17: Voluntary alistamento for future polls.
- Age 18+: Mandatory; fines up to R$50 for non-compliance by election day.
- Documents: RG, CPF, utility bill; digitized under 5MB each.
- No debts: Check quitação eleitoral first via TítuloNet.
- Biometrics: Mandatory since 2015; auto-scheduled post-online request.

Tracking and Post-Approval Steps
Post-submission, monitor via protocol on TSE site; notifications arrive by email/SMS. Biometric collection follows within 30 days at assigned cartório-skipping incurs rejection.
- Login: Protocol + CPF.
- Status: Analyzed, Approved, Biometric Pending.
- Issues: 3% rejected for doc mismatches; refile instantly.
- App: e-Título auto-syncs post-approval.

Troubleshooting Online Title Issues
Top errors: Invalid CPF (12% cases), poor scans (8%), zone mismatches (5%). Fix by resubmitting corrected files same-day.
- Clear browser cache; use Chrome/Edge.
- Verify CPF at Receita Federal site first.
- Resize images to 300 DPI JPEG.
- Contact suporte.tse.jus.br if stalled >15 days.
- Pay multas online via TítuloNet if flagged.

Can foreigners tirar título online?
No, naturalized citizens only; native foreigners vote via separate protocols at cartórios.
What if I lose my protocol number?
Retrieve via CPF on TítuloNet's "Acompanhar Requerimento" using email registered.
Is e-Título valid everywhere?
Yes, since 2018; shows photo, QR code, and quitação; accepted at 100% of sections.
Do I need to go in-person after online?
Only for biometrics if not pre-collected; 60% skip via prior data.
How much does it cost?
Free; multas for debts average R$20-100, payable online.
Can I change my voting zone online?
Yes, select "Transferir Título" for intra-state moves; interstate requires review.
